Output 407afc4cc623428aac5eb96404f1654cdef2e4b497102a7b70a0d5f545decb2f:0

value
1038262
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46ae2c1667bb2559022467acace3f57d53ee986a OP_EQUAL
address
388jsfo24u8BQkGhiNxG6FoaqKaRM23tRJ
transaction
407afc4cc623428aac5eb96404f1654cdef2e4b497102a7b70a0d5f545decb2f
confirmations
381058
spent
true